verbigeration

noun
ver·​big·​er·​a·​tion | \ (ˌ)vər-ˌbi-jə-ˈrā-shən How to pronounce verbigeration (audio) \

Definition of verbigeration

: continual repetition of stereotyped phrases (as in some forms of mental illness)

First Known Use of verbigeration

1886, in the meaning defined above

History and Etymology for verbigeration

borrowed from German Verbigeration, from Latin verbigerāre "to exchange words, converse" (from verbum "word, verb entry 1" + -i- -i- + -gerāre, frequentative derivative of gerere "to carry, carry on, perform") + German -ation -ation — more at jest
